Output 8be681ca53a09cd408ee0cba51393a9ba7ebb2347459c88a17149f8b7d6fd601:8

value
2172149
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dcd3331fb45249bb2ed0178d7a54d16aa42ca6a OP_EQUAL
address
3Qpzhd11fMm73gG64763qzUE8o1UucPGrf
transaction
8be681ca53a09cd408ee0cba51393a9ba7ebb2347459c88a17149f8b7d6fd601
confirmations
102846
spent
true